Inclusion Criteria

Aged between 12 and 18 years; no signs of systemic diseases and other psychological diseases; history of normal IQ; have the standard drug treatment in the last of 3 to 12 months.
Exclusion criteria: Unwillingness to continue the study; incidence of systemic diseases and other psychological diseases.
